What does a senior logistics analyst do?

A senior logistics analyst plays a vital role in a company's supply chain operations. They are primarily in charge of overseeing procedures, gathering and analyzing data, managing resources, identifying the strengths and weaknesses of current processes, and developing cost-efficient solutions to optimize overall operations. Furthermore, as a senior logistics analyst, it is essential to perform research and analysis to identify the best practices and serve as a mentor to junior analysts, all while implementing the company's policies and regulations, including its vision and mission.

What does a certified medical technician do?

Certified Medical Technicians are specialists in medical diagnoses by performing laboratory testing and analysis for hospitals and physicians. Their duties include lab sanitization to prepare for testing and collection, recording medical samples for testing, specimen preparation, blood drawing for donation and testing, and assisting physicians with sample collection as well as equipment handling in surgical rooms. They must also understand how to use complex and sensitive testing equipment such as cell counters, analyzers, microscopes, and centrifuges.
